COVID updates
Most of the COVID-19 news over the past week has included headlines that sound scary at first, but less so once you dig into the details.

The first topic making headlines relates to so called “breakthrough” cases of COVID. This refers to COVID-19 cases among people who are fully vaccinated. This can happen, but the likelihood of serious illness or death is very rare.

The other news that’s been making headlines is the spread of the Delta variant (previously referred to as the India variant). All along health officials have said variants are common and will continue to emerge. Some variants, including the Delta variant, are more easily spread, but all evidence shows current vaccines are effective.

San Diego County puts out a weekly update on variant cases. It shows fewer than 20 cases of the Delta variant have been identified here so far.
